According to recent reports, Amazon MGM Studios has begun searching for the next James Bond. They’ve brought in Nina Gold, known for her work on Game of Thrones, to help find an actor to take over the role from Daniel Craig. Although the search is underway, the studio won’t be revealing any potential candidates until someone is officially cast.
Amazon MGM Studios has begun working on the next James Bond film. They aren’t sharing any details about who will be cast right now, but promise to share updates with fans when they’re ready.
Although Gold hasn’t publicly addressed the matter, her potential involvement in choosing the cast for the next James Bond film, Bond 26, is encouraging. She’s highly respected for assembling the cast of HBO’s Game of Thrones, many of whom received major acting award nominations. Gold is also known for discovering Daisy Ridley for Star Wars: The Force Awakens and earned an Oscar nomination for her work on the 2025 film Hamnet. Her impressive resume also includes popular projects like Netflix’s The Crown, and the films Conclave, The Martian, and Les Misérables.
